Tuesday's team wasn't really Pochettino's. Adkins made them a good passing side but bit too gung Ho and naive initially in the Premier league. Then Pochettino took that side made them press higher up the pitch,win the ball quickly in the opposition 's half. Koeman has them doing the pressing but being a solid defensive unit at the back.
They pass and keep possession with purpose, not just for the sake of it.

The only player Pochettino bought in the team we played on Tuesday night was Wanyama. His most significant buy was a huge flop....Pablo 'Danny' Osvaldo and no offence but the saints robbed the victims getting them to pay £20million for Lovren because he is bang average.
